2nd Ave, Chula Vista, CA 91910, USA
739 San Juan Pl, Chula Vista, CA 91914, USA
550 Marina Pkwy # D2106, Chula Vista, CA 91910, USA
565 Broadway, Chula Vista, CA 91910, USA